#2c1b54 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2c1b54 is composed of 17.3% red, 10.6% green and 32.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 47.6% cyan, 67.9% magenta, 0% yellow and 67.1% black. It has a hue angle of 257.9 degrees, a saturation of 51.4% and a lightness of 21.8%. #2c1b54 color hex could be obtained by blending #5836a8 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333366.

● #2c1b54 color description : Very dark violet.
#2c1b54 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2c1b54 has RGB values of R:44, G:27, B:84 and CMYK values of C:0.48, M:0.68, Y:0, K:0.67. Its decimal value is 2890580.
